Full Job Description

As a Be Well Receptionist, you will work within the various leisure facilities across the Borough. You will act as the first point of contact for service users and will support customers with range of enquiries including bookings for swimming lessons and Gym session and promote the benefits of the Be Well membership packages.

You will provide a comprehensive, efficient, and effective telephony, online and face to face customer advisory service by acting as the first point of contact to the leisure centre. You will use effective communication skills to actively engage and provide professional responses to resolve customer queries., The Be Well team are committed to support the health and wellbeing of our residents across the Wigan Borough. Whether this be supporting our youngest residents embark on their first swimming lesson or supporting individuals and community groups with existing exercise and wellbeing programmes. We pride ourselves on offering an extensive and diverse range of physical activities to support our residents to encourage everyone to get active and achieve a healthier lifestyle and increase sport participation.

The ideal person for this role needs to be able to plan, work and manage their time efficient and effectively demonstrating accurate and concise work. You must have good organisational, verbal and written communication skills and use your own initiative and work flexible as part of a team. A good knowledge of computer systems and experience in inputting and extracting data such as databases, spreadsheets, word-processing packages, and email is key to the receptionist role. The role at times is demanding so experience in working in a customer service environment is beneficial and you can identify problems and seek effective solutions.
